ANSI Accredited Standards Committee (ASC) A108

The Tile Council of North America Blog

The Committee works to develop standards which define the installation of ceramic and glass tile as well as the test methods, physical properties, and sustainability of ceramic and glass tile, and installation materials. Manufacturers - Those companies that manufacture ceramic tile or associated products (mortars, grouts, backerboards, etc.)
